Mark, what usually happens is a delegation is sent from different countries as observers. These people just go to the polling stations and see if there is any intimidation or ballots not being counted or stuffed and they document it. And the delegation, as far as I know, is never sent under the auspices of the UN.

These observers were instrumental in beginning of the Orange Revolution in Ukraine and I think it'd be great to have them here, so that things like Florida 2000 and Ohio 2004 are properly documented and reported.
